Verizon Communications (NYSE:VZ - Get Free Report) had its price target upped by research analysts at Oppenheimer from $48.00 to $50.00 in a research note issued on Tuesday,Benzinga reports. The brokerage presently has an "outperform" rating on the cell phone carrier's stock. Oppenheimer's target price indicates a potential upside of 15.99% from the company's current price.

A number of other equities research analysts also recently weighed in on VZ. TD Cowen raised Verizon Communications to a "strong-buy" rating in a report on Wednesday, January 15th. Deutsche Bank Aktiengesellschaft boosted their price objective on shares of Verizon Communications from $40.00 to $42.00 and gave the company a "hold" rating in a report on Friday, January 24th. Scotiabank increased their target price on shares of Verizon Communications from $47.50 to $48.00 and gave the stock a "sector perform" rating in a research report on Monday, March 3rd. DZ Bank upgraded Verizon Communications from a "hold" rating to a "buy" rating and set a $40.00 price target for the company in a research note on Wednesday, January 29th. Finally, Wolfe Research lowered Verizon Communications from an "outperform" rating to a "peer perform" rating in a research note on Wednesday, March 12th. Ten equities research anal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ating, seven have given a buy rating and two have given a strong buy r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at, Verizon Communications presently has a consensus rating of "Moderate Buy" and a consensus price target of $46.82.

Verizon Communications Stock Performance

Shares of NYSE:VZ traded down $2.51 on Tuesday, hitting $43.11. The company had a trading volume of 42,605,361 shares, compared to its average volume of 19,704,178. The stock has a 50 day moving average price of $42.61 and a 200 day moving average price of $42.13. The company has a current ratio of 0.63, a quick ratio of 0.59 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.21. The stock has a market cap of $181.47 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 10.41, a P/E/G ratio of 4.45 and a beta of 0.41. Verizon Communications has a 1-year low of $37.59 and a 1-year high of $47.36.

Verizon Communications (NYSE:VZ -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Friday, January 24th. The cell phone carrier reported $1.10 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$1.11 by ($0.01). Verizon Communications had a return on equity of 19.80% and a net margin of 12.99%. During the same quarter last year, the company earned $1.08 EPS. Analysts expect that Verizon Communications will post 4.69 EPS for the current year.

Verizon Communications Company Profile

Verizon Communications Inc, through its subsidiaries, engages in the provision of communications, technology, information, and entertainment products and services to consumers, businesses, and governmental entities worldwide. It operates in two segments, Verizon Consumer Group (Consumer) and Verizon Business Group (Business).
